Unit economics

What a unit of Information Technology work costs to serve

Cost per unit is stated after inference, not before it. Model spend, retrieval, evaluation and the human review time that agents still trigger are all inside the number. A cost-per-unit figure that excludes inference is a marketing number.

Inference is a variable cost that scales with volume, unlike the headcount it replaced. If volume doubles, the inference column doubles. That is the honest trade being made here.
